Self Compacting Concrete (SCC) is new type of concrete that posse's property of high flow ability, passing ability and stability. Fresh behavior of SCC was measured as per European guidelines. Filling ability, passing ability and resistance to segregation of SCC were measured by Slump flow, J-Ring, V-funnel, L-box, U-box and GTM tests as per the European Federation of National Associations Representing for Concrete (EFNARC) specification. This paper presents an experimental study on self-compacting concrete (SCC) with different quantity of binder volume and water binder ratio. Binder volume varies in range of 450 kg/m 3 to 700 kg/m 3. Water binder ratio varies between 0.29 to 0.34 (by weight). After taking different trail mixes for self compacting concrete, the cubes and beams were casted for selected proportion. Result show that the concrete fresh state performance increases due to the increase of binder volume as well as increased in water binder ratio. It was noticed that there is slightly change in compressive strength.
